käyttöliittymän kielenvaihtokehys: tehokas työkalu, joka auttaa parantamaan verkkosovellusten rakentamisen tehokkuutta
한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ina
front-end-kehitys on ala täynnä haasteita ja mahdollisuuksia. staattisista sivuista interaktiivisiin käyttöliittymiin monimutkaisiin grafiikan renderöintiin kehittäjien on hallittava useita kieliä ja tekniikoita tehtävien suorittamiseksi. tehokkaana työkaluna käyttöliittymän kielenvaihtokehys muuttaa tapaa, jolla kehittäjät rakentavat verkkosovelluksia ja tarjoavat heille joustavia ja tehokkaita ratkaisuja. tämä artikkeli tutkii perusteellisesti näiden kehysten etuja ja sovellusskenaarioita auttaakseen lukijoita ymmärtämään niiden ydinarvot.
käyttöliittymän kielenvaihtokehys: yksinkertaistaa koodin muuntamista ja sivujen rekonstruointia
käyttöliittymän kielenvaihtokehykset viittaavat työkaluihin, joilla voidaan helposti vaihtaa eri käyttöliittymäkielten välillä (kuten html, css ja javascript) verkkosivun koodissa. nämä puitteet tarjoavat usein kehittäjille joustavan tavan valita sopiva kieli tarpeidensa mukaan rakentaakseen erilaisia sivuja ja vuorovaikutuksia. esimerkiksi staattisen sisällön näyttäminen, interaktiiviset käyttöliittymät tai monimutkaisen grafiikan renderöinti vaativat kaikki erilaisia kieliä ja tekniikoita.
perinteen murtaminen: koodin muuntamisen ja sivujen rekonstruoinnin tehokas optimointi
käyttöliittymän kielenvaihtokehys yksinkertaistaa kielenvaihtoprosessia ja parantaa kehitystehokkuutta useiden toimintojen, kuten koodinpätkän esikääntämisen, mallipohjan ja syntaksin muuntamisen, avulla. kehittäjien ei enää tarvitse muokata koodia manuaalisesti, vaan he voivat helposti valita sopivan kielen tarpeidensa mukaan, mikä saavuttaa tehokkaan koodin muuntamisen ja sivun rekonstruoinnin.
käytännöstä alkaen: käyttöliittymän kielenvaihtokehyksen sovellusskenaariot
- staattinen sivun rakenne: yksinkertaiset verkkosivut eivät vaadi monimutkaista interaktiivisuutta, ja ne voidaan täydentää peruskielillä, kuten html:llä ja css:llä, ilman monimutkaisempia tekniikoita.
- interaktiivisen käyttöliittymän kehittäminen: sivuilla, jotka vaativat käyttäjän toimia, kuten lomakkeiden täyttöä, pudotusvalikon valintaa, painikkeen napsautusta jne., on käytettävä javascriptiä logiikkaan ja vuorovaikutuksen suunnitteluun ja yhdistettävä html ja css käyttöliittymän näyttämisen toteuttamiseksi.
- monimutkainen grafiikan renderöinti: sivuilla, jotka vaativat piirustusgrafiikkaa tai -kuvia, kuten kaavioita, pelikohtauksia jne., voidaan käyttää webgl- tai muita grafiikkakirjastoja, jotka edellyttävät tiettyjen teknologioiden ja ohjelmointikielten hallitsemista.
kehityksen tehokkuuden parantaminen: etupään kielenvaihtokehyksen tuomat edut
- korkea koodin uudelleenkäyttöaste: erityyppisillä sivuilla on käytettävä vain sopivia kieliä, mikä voi saavuttaa koodin uudelleenkäytön ja välttää toistuvan kirjoittamisen.
- nopea iteratiivinen kehitys: kehittäjät voivat nopeasti muokata koodia ja rekonstruoida sivuja, mikä parantaa kehityksen tehokkuutta.
- vähennä kehitystyötä ja vaivaa: koska koodi on helppo muuntaa ja refaktoida, kehittäjien ei tarvitse käyttää paljon aikaa ja energiaa uusien kielten tai teknologioiden oppimiseen ja voivat keskittyä tehokkaampaan kehitysprosessiin.
yhteenveto:
etupään kielenvaihtokehys on kehittäjille välttämätön työkalu verkkosovellusten rakentamisessa. se tarjoaa kehittäjille joustavia ja tehokkaita ratkaisuja, jotka auttavat heitä saamaan projektit päätökseen nopeammin ja parantamaan kehitystehokkuutta. teknologian jatkuvan kehityksen ja tarpeiden muuttuessa käyttöliittymän kielenvaihtokehystä käytetään jatkossa entistä laajemmin.